Federal Legislation
Laws enacted by the national government of a federal country, such as the United States, that apply to all states and citizens within that country.
Special State Convention
A gathering convened for a specific purpose, such as drafting or amending a state constitution, or addressing particular state issues.
John C. Calhoun
An American statesman from South Carolina who served as Vice President and was a prominent figure in advocating for states' rights and defending slavery.
Dred Scott Decision
The Dred Scott Decision was a controversial 1857 Supreme Court ruling that declared African Americans, whether enslaved or free, could not be American citizens and therefore had no standing to sue in federal court, exacerbating pre-Civil War tensions.
